#cff888 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#cff888 is composed of 81.2% red, 97.3%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 16.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.2% yellow and 2.7% black. It has a hue angle of 82 degrees, a saturation of 88.9% and a lightness of 75.3%. #cff888 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#9ff111.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#cff888

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070b01 is the darkest color, while #fcfff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#cff888

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c1c3bd is the less saturated color, while #d0fd83 is the most saturated one.
